`
happyqing
  • 浏览: 3187295 次
  • 性别: Icon_minigender_1
  • 来自: 北京
社区版块
存档分类
最新评论

linux下oracle重建spfileorcl.ora

阅读更多

数据库默认用spfile启动,可以指定用pfile启动,再创建spfile,不启动也可以用pfile创建spfile

pfile在/u01/app/oracle/admin/orcl/pfile/init.ora.115201373031,你也有,结尾数据会不同,

创建好的spfile在/u01/app/oracle/product/11.2.0/dbhome_1/dbs/spfileorcl.ora (spfile+SID)

参考:http://happyqing.iteye.com/admin/blogs/1801069

 

[oracle@dev ~]$ sqlplus / as sysdba

SQL*Plus: Release 11.2.0.3.0 Production on Sun Feb 17 00:56:46 2013

Copyright (c) 1982, 2011, Oracle.  All rights reserved.


Connected to:
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options

SQL> shutdown immediate
Database closed.
Database dismounted.
ORACLE instance shut down.
SQL> startup pfile='/u01/app/oracle/admin/orcl/pfile/init.ora.115201373031
ORACLE instance started.

Total System Global Area 1068937216 bytes
Fixed Size                  2235208 bytes
Variable Size             616563896 bytes
Database Buffers          444596224 bytes
Redo Buffers                5541888 bytes
Database mounted.
Database opened.
SQL> create spfile from pfile='/u01/app/oracle/admin/orcl/pfile/init.ora.115201373031';   

File created.

SQL> shutdown immediate
Database closed.
Database dismounted.
ORACLE instance shut down.
SQL> startup
ORACLE instance started.

Total System Global Area 1068937216 bytes
Fixed Size                  2235208 bytes
Variable Size             616563896 bytes
Database Buffers          444596224 bytes
Redo Buffers                5541888 bytes
Database mounted.
Database opened.
SQL> exit
Disconnected from Oracle Database 11g Enterprise Edition Release 11.2.0.3.0 - 64bit Production
With the Partitioning, OLAP, Data Mining and Real Application Testing options
[oracle@dev ~]$

分享到:
评论

相关推荐

    配置ORACLE的listener.ora、tnsnames.ora

    在Oracle数据库的运行过程中,`listener.ora`和`tnsnames.ora`是两个至关重要的配置文件,它们负责管理和通信数据库实例与客户端应用程序之间的连接。 `listener.ora`文件是Oracle监听器的配置文件,它定义了监听器...

    oracle init.ora 文件据在位置

    spfile string /u01/app/oracle/product/11.2.0/dbhome_1/dbs/spfileorcl.ora ``` 由于`spfile`通常会替代`init.ora`文件,如果存在`spfile`,则`init.ora`很可能不再使用。但在某些情况下,如需查找旧版配置或备份...

    认识oracle中的sqlnet.ora tnsnames.ora listener.ora三个文件

    在Oracle安装过程中,我们常常会在安装目录下的`$HOME/network/admin`文件夹中发现三个重要的配置文件:`sqlnet.ora`、`tnsnames.ora`以及`listener.ora`。尽管`tnsnames.ora`的用途较为人所熟知,但`sqlnet.ora`与`...

    如何正确oracle配置tnsname.ora文件

    Oracle 配置 TNSNAMES.ORA 文件详解 oracle 配置 TNSNAMES.ORA 文件是 Oracle 网络配置的关键步骤。正确配置 TNSNAMES.ORA 文件可以确保 Oracle 客户端与服务器端之间的顺畅连接。本文将详细介绍如何正确配置 ...

    ORACLE配置tnsnames.ora文件详解

    ORACLE配置tnsnames.ora文件实例 客户机为了和服务器连接,必须先和服务器上的监听进程联络。ORACLE通过tnsnames.ora文件中的连接描述符来说明连接信息。 一般tnsnames.ora 是建立在客户机上的。如果是客户机/服务器...

    RAC listener.ora详解.docx

    Oracle RAC 监听器配置文件 listener.ora 详解 Oracle RAC 监听器配置文件 listener.ora 是一个核心配置文件,用于配置 Oracle Net Listener 的参数。本文将详细介绍 listener.ora 文件的配置参数、协议地址参数、...

    oracle数据库tnsnames.ora原始文件

    oracle数据库的配置文件,用于进行连接配置

    Oracle init.ora 配置详解

    ### Oracle init.ora 配置详解 在Oracle数据库管理中,`init.ora`文件扮演着极其重要的角色,它主要用于存储数据库实例级别的参数配置。这些参数对于数据库的启动、运行及性能优化至关重要。下面我们将对init.ora...

    tnsnames.ora配置

    tnsnames.ora文件通常位于$ORACLE_HOME/network/admin目录下,与listener.ora和sqlnet.ora一起协同工作,为Oracle数据库客户端提供连接服务。 sqlnet.ora文件在这个过程中起到关键的决策作用,它类似Linux或其他...

    Oracle sqlnet.ora配置

    SQLNET.ORA文件是Oracle Net Services的一部分,位于Oracle的网络配置目录下。此文件主要负责控制Oracle Net Services的行为,包括认证方式、加密选项、网络超时等。以下是一些核心的配置选项: 1. **SQL...

    oracle网络配置 tnsnames.ora

    `listener.ora`文件用于配置监听器进程,该进程负责接收远程客户端的连接请求并将它们转发给Oracle服务器进程。虽然对于本地连接来说不是必须的,但如果关闭监听器进程,则无法接收新的远程连接请求。 **示例配置**...

    initorcl.ora;lsnrctl;spfileorcl;lkORCL

    这里我们来详细探讨标题中提及的四个关键文件:`initorcl.ora`、`lsnrctl`、`spfileorcl`以及`lkORCL`,以及它们在Oracle数据库中的作用。 1. `initorcl.ora`: 这个文件是Oracle数据库实例的初始化参数文件,通常...

    Oracle的tnsnames.ora配置(PLSQL Developer)

    ### Oracle的tnsnames.ora配置(PLSQL Developer) 在Oracle数据库环境中,为了实现客户端与服务器之间的连接,需要正确配置一系列环境变量以及相关的配置文件。其中,`tnsnames.ora`是Oracle客户端用于存储连接描述...

    配置好的listener.ora和tnsnames.ora

    在Oracle数据库系统中,`listener.ora`和`tnsnames.ora`是两个至关重要的配置文件,它们负责网络通信和连接管理。这两个文件对于Oracle数据库的正常运行和客户端应用程序如PL/SQL Developer的顺利连接至关重要。 ...

    常用Dos命令和Oracle数据库tnsnames.ora配置

    在IT领域,掌握基本的DOS命令和Oracle数据库的tnsnames.ora配置是至关重要的。DOS(Disk Operating System)命令行界面是Windows操作系统的一个重要组成部分,它提供了一种直接与计算机交互的方式,而tnsnames.ora则...

    oracle中的sqlnet.ora+tnsnames.ora+listener.ora

    在Oracle数据库环境中,`sqlnet.ora`、`tnsnames.ora`和`listener.ora`三个文件起着至关重要的作用,分别位于Oracle安装目录下的`$HOME/network/admin`文件夹内。这三个配置文件对于建立客户端与服务端之间的通信至...

    listener.ora sqlnet.ora tnsnames.ora文件详解

    `tnsnames.ora` 文件也位于相同的目录下,它是Oracle网络配置中最常用的文件之一,用于存储服务名映射到具体网络地址的条目,以便客户端可以轻松地通过服务名连接到数据库。文件中的每个条目定义了如何到达特定的...

    linux上的sqlnet.ora限制IP访问.pdf

    该文件通常位于 $ORACLE_HOME/network/admin/ 目录下,与 tnsnames.ora 和 listener.ora 位于同一路径。 通过配置 sqlnet.ora 文件,可以实现轻量级的访问限制,效率高于在数据库内部通过触发器进行限制。下面是...

    linux上的sqlnet.ora限制IP访问[借鉴].pdf

    sqlnet.ora文件通常位于$ORACLE_HOME/network/admin/目录下,与tnsnames.ora和listener.ora文件位于同一路径。该文件的配置非常简单,只需在文件中添加相应的记录即可。 限制IP访问的配置可以通过tcp.validnode_...

    Listener.ora、sqlnet.ora、tnsnames.ora三个配置文件区别.docx

    首先,Listener.ora文件是用于配置Oracle listener的。Listener是 Oracle数据库的监听进程,它负责监听客户端的连接请求,并将其转发到相应的数据库实例中。Listener.ora文件中可以配置监听器的参数,例如监听端口号...

Global site tag (gtag.js) - Google Analytics